Diploma of Letters (English) - Exit Award only - from 1 January 2021

My course Course rules 2021 Undergraduate course rules Diploma of Letters - Exit Award only Diploma of Letters (English) - Exit Award only - from 1 January 2021

Course rules 2021

    Overview Associate degrees, diplomas and undergraduate certificate Bachelor degrees Honours Graduate certificates Graduate diplomas Masters degrees Doctorates

The Diploma of Letters (English) requires the equivalent of one year of full-time study. It is only offered as an exit award for students currently enrolled in the Bachelor of Letters (English).

The specialisation undertaken by the student will be identified on the student’s transcript of academic record and on the parchment presented to the student on completion of the course.

Course aims

The course aims to:

  • equip students with a thorough grounding in the major content and concerns of literature and writing practice throughout the epochs
  • furnish students with the skills required to apply their learning in educational and professional settings
  • produce graduates who are able to communicate effectively in a range of mediums, and who are able to analyse critically different texts in a range of situations and contexts
  • encourage learning and transferable skills in both independent and collaborative contexts
  • encourage students to connect across boundaries and value ethical behaviour through the study of quality literature and the praxis of creative writing

Learning outcomes 

On the completion of the Diploma of Letters (English), students are expected to be able to:

  • apply their transferable skills across a range of professions
  • communicate effectively both orally and in writing
  • have developed their understanding of literature and creative writing throughout the epochs
  • have an understanding of how the cultural and literary merit of literature and other creative works are, and have been, defined
  • communicate an understanding of the interpretation of literary texts
  • demonstrate cognitive and communication skills to analyse critically different texts in a range of situations and contexts and communicate effectively in a range of mediums
  • demonstrate skills in planning, problem solving and decision making in professional practice and scholarship.

Program of study

To qualify for the Diploma of Letters (English), a student must complete 36 units according to the following program of study, with a grade of P or NGP or better in each topic.

Specialisation - English

Year 1 topics

9 units comprising:

 ENGL1101  The Art of Storytelling  (4.5 units)
 ENGL1102  The Art of Reading  (4.5 units)

Option - Year 2 topics

Select 9 units from the topics listed below:

 ENGL2120  Shakespeare  (4.5 units)
 ENGL2121  Adaptations: Literature on Screen  (4.5 units)
 ENGL2130  Crime Fiction and Film: From Poe to the Postmodern  (4.5 units)
 ENGL2140  English Literature: Evolutions and Revolutions  (4.5 units)
 ENGL2141  Life Writing  (4.5 units)
 ENGL2146  Gothic: Terror, Horror and the Supernatural  (4.5 units)
 ENGL2147  Medieval Myths: the Origins of Modern Fantasy  (4.5 units)
 INDG2001  Black Poetics: Indigenous Literary Studies  (4.5 units)
 PHIL2609  Philosophy and Literature  (4.5 units)

Option - Year 3 topics

Select 9 units from the topics listed below:

 ENGL3112  Comedy and Satire  (4.5 units)
 ENGL3113 Heroes, Monsters and Vikings: Early Medieval Language and Literature  (4.5 units)
 ENGL3114  Writing in the Twenty-First Century  (4.5 units)
 ENGL3211  Telling True Stories  (4.5 units)

Plus an additional 9 units from the Year 2 and Year 3 Option topics listed above.
